This is my grandson. I am very proud of him. The piano accompanist is my daughter, his mother.
“Swan” by Camille Saint-Saens. Cameron Renshaw, age 8, has been playing cello for two years. He has performed in some of the world’s most famous concert halls, including Carnegie Hall, Concertgebouw (Amsterdam), and Weiner Saal Mozarteum (Salzburg).
He won first place in numerous international competitions, including American Protégé Piano and Strings, American Protégé Talent, and American Fine Arts Festival Romantic Music Competition. He was also chosen as the First Absolute Prize (100/100) and the Exceptional Young Talent special prize winner at the International Music Competition (Grand Prize Virtuoso) for both the Salzburg and Amsterdam 2019 Competitions. Additionally, he was the youngest winner in the “Under 9” category for the Rising Stars Grand Prix International Competition in Germany. Cameron studies cello with his mother, an alumnus of Indiana University Bloomington. September 2019, Young Il Ro, Chicago.
